Is there a specific side either driver or passenger that I should siphon fuel from to completely drain the tank? The gas is 3-4 years old.

I had issues with my pump, and the ring had been bent. Getting all the tabs to connect was a bit difficult. Get one of the tools like in the video. They may sell some universal ones on Amazon. I made my own out of bar stock, welded up and helped push down on the pumps spring that pushes up. A big guy in a confined area was tough (roll bar, remove race seat, etc.) Passenger side has the siphon hoses I think, the driver's side has the pump.
